London: Duckworth & Co., (1982) dj. SIGNED hardcover first edition - The third novel by this highly praised English author, this was short-listed for the Booker Prize. "Set in London in 1954, it follows the adventures of Aunt Irene and her nephew Kyril when Valentine, a postulant at the convent where IreneÕs sister is the reverend mother, comes to stay with them, ostensibly to test her vocation in the world. . . . Valentine is very much an outsider: black, Caribbean, quiet, and devoutly religious. The injection of this alien into Aunt IreneÕs Chelsea home becomes the catalyst for many comic situations. , , [but] cutting through the mirth are grotesque, even macabre elements, including accidental deaths and suicide" (Marian Crowe).SIGNED on the title page. Ellis, the wife of the publisher Colin Haycraft, and the fiction editor at Duckworth, was both a true Bohemian and a fiercely devout Catholic. 159 pp. ISBN: 0-7156-16455.
